Raleigh Edward Scott, age 81, of Jackson, Ohio, passed away July 2, 2014 at his home after several years of failing health. Raleigh was born October 9, 1932 to John and Effie Scott. He was the eldest son of six children.

He was married on October 19, 1956 to Mary Elizabeth Gilliland who passed away in 2010. They shared their lives together for 53, and raising four babies; Robetta, Vicki, Raleigh Jr., and Randy.

Raleigh proudly served in the United States Air Force from 1952 to 1956 as a Fireman and a Fire Inspector. He always talked about being so proud in serving his country and relived the times with his family and friends and wore a cap to show his patriotism.

Raleigh retired from Southern Ohio Coal in Wilkesville, but always remembered his good friends from there and stayed in touch with them when possible. He worked his farm that he took so much pride in, raising hogs and cattle. Fishing and hunting with his boys and his grandson Peyton were some of his favorite pasttimes.

Raleigh attended and was a member of Trinity Wesleyan Church of Oak Hill, Ohio and leaves behind a host of church family members.

He is survived by his children, Robetta Bragg of Graham, North Carolina, Vicki Scott of Graham, North Carolina, Raleigh (Pamela) Scott Jr. of Jackson, Ohio whom he resided recently with for over a year, and Randy (Elena) Scott of Raleigh, North Carolina; grandchildren, Benjamin (Andi) Bragg of Chauncey, Ohio, Jennifer Coopmans of Chicago, Illinois, Amber Scott of Jackson, Ohio, Peyton Scott of Stem, North Carolina, Joel and Jonathan Alda of Raleigh, North Carolina, Mary Watt of Chauncey, Ohio; great-grandsons, Oliver and Liam Coopmans of Chicago, Illinois; dear brother, Bill (Barbara) Scott of Givens, Ohio; sisters, Barbara Robison of Florida, Betty Tucker of Miami, Ohio, and his special baby sister, Elizabeth (Paul) Wyant of Jackson, Ohio; his best buddy and childhood friend, Albert Schmid of Wheelersburg, Ohio; as well as numerous nieces, nephews, and friends.

He was preceded in death by his parents, John and Effie Scott; and a sister, Mary Johnson.
